Edgefield County, SC housing market
In Edgefield County, SC, 44 homes sold during May 2026 and the typical one went for $319,900. The typical sale took 114 days. There are more buyers than homes for sale. Sellers have the edge.
Over the last 36 months the typical sale price here went from $333,900 to $319,900 — down 4%.
42 homes came on the market during May 2026, and 44 sold.
Every number on this page is from Redfin's published market data for the Edgefield County, SC area. We do not adjust it, and we say which months it covers.
